如何在Linux中安装微信 Linux在Linux运行微信的方法

2026-05-22电脑数码119847

Linux无官方微信客户端,第三方Electron或Wine方案均存在兼容性差、功能缺失、维护停滞等问题;推荐以Web版为主、手机为辅的多端协同模式。

Linux 官方没有微信客户端,所谓“安装微信”实际是运行第三方封装的 Electron 或 Wine 版本,稳定性、消息同步、文件传输和多开支持都有限——别指望它能替代 Windows/macOS 原生体验。

wechat-devtoolselectronic-wechat?已失效或停止维护

早年流行的 electronic-wechat(基于 Electron 封装网页版)早在 2021 年后就无法登录:微信网页版加了设备指纹和扫码校验,该工具无法通过。GitHub 上相关仓库已归档,npm install electronic-wechat 会报 404 或依赖冲突。

同理,wechat-devtools 是微信官方为小程序开发提供的调试器,不是聊天客户端,不能收发消息。

  • 别花时间 clone 这些老项目,大概率卡在 npm install 或扫码失败
  • 网页版微信(https://web.wechat.com)本身禁止在非主流浏览器(如纯 Chromium 内核无 UA 修饰的浏览器)扫码,Electron 封装默认 UA 不被识别

Wine 运行 Windows 微信?仅限 x86_64 + 部分发行版可行

这是目前唯一能“较完整”使用 PC 微信功能的方式,但前提是你的系统满足:Wine 7.0+libfaudio0(音频支持)、winetricks 安装 vcrun2019dotnet48。Ubuntu/Debian 用户需额外启用 multiverse 源;Arch 用户得从 AUR 装 wine-ge-custom 才有较新兼容层。

微信 WeLM

WeLM不是一个直接的对话机器人,而是一个补全用户输入信息的生成模型。

下载

  • 下载 Windows 微信安装包(WeChatSetup.exe),不要用绿色版 —— Wine 对自解压+静默安装支持差
  • 运行前先执行:wine WeChatSetup.exe,全程用鼠标点下一步,不要勾选“开机自启”(Wine 下会崩溃)
  • 首次启动后必须扫码登录,但截图功能、文件传输助手、收藏笔记等模块响应慢,偶尔闪退
  • ~/.wine/drive_c/users/$USER/Application Data/Tencent/WeChat/ 是聊天记录路径,但 SQLite 数据库加密,无法直接导出

deepin-wine 官方打包版(仅 deepin/UOS 系统)

deepin 团队维护的 deepin-wine 是目前最稳定的 Wine 分支,其打包的微信(com.qq.weixin.im)已预置所有依赖,apt install com.qq.weixin.im 即可运行。但它严格绑定 deepin 的 libc 和图形栈,在 Ubuntu/Fedora 上强行安装会破坏系统桌面环境。

  • 非 deepin 系统用户看到 dpkg: dependency problemslibdtkcore.so.2: cannot open shared object file 是正常现象,别硬解依赖
  • 即便成功运行,音视频通话仍不可用(缺少 deepin 特定的多媒体桥接模块)
  • 该包更新滞后,常比 Windows 客户端晚 2–3 个大版本,不支持最近的「微信刷掌」或「微信小店」管理入口

真正值得投入时间的是 Web 版 + 多终端协同:把 Linux 当作信息中转站,用浏览器访问 web.wechat.com 查消息,用手机处理语音/支付/小程序,别强求一个进程包揽全部功能。

标签:

《如何在Linux中安装微信 Linux在Linux运行微信的方法.doc》

下载本文的Word格式文档,以方便收藏与打印。